
React
文章平均质量分 53
不怕麻烦的鹿丸
我啊,只想安稳地做个忍者,安稳地生活,和一个不美也不丑的女人安稳地结婚,安稳地生两个小孩,第一个是女孩,之后是男孩。等女儿结了婚,儿子独立后便退休,之后闲时和朋友下下象棋或围棋,过着悠哉悠哉的隐居生活,然后先太太一步离开这个世界,能有这种人生就好了。
展开
专栏收录文章
- 默认排序
- 最新发布
- 最早发布
- 最多阅读
- 最少阅读
-
前端项目依赖包中的依赖包漏洞解决方案
一般情况下,如果是package.json文件中的依赖包出现漏洞,我们可以直接到最新版本或者指定版本即可。还有一种情况就是依赖包中的子依赖包甚至更深层级的包存在漏洞,这个时候改最外层包的版本并不能解决这个问题。原创 2024-09-26 11:44:43 · 1165 阅读 · 0 评论 -
Vue和React的样式穿透 —— 深度选择器
一般我们在写组件的时候,为了防止被其他组件内的样式冲突,习惯写一些局部样式,采用modules方案解决组件间的覆盖问题。但是如果html里有些class是需要根据条件判断来显示的话,在样式编译的时候,编译器会默认该样式不存在,从而直接把样式文件里写的class样式被忽略掉,最后编译出来的样式就会没有我们写的class样式,那这时候就需要使用解决。原创 2020-03-20 17:24:12 · 3262 阅读 · 1 评论 -
在 vue 或 react 项目中使用 mockjs 搭建 mock server
有时候,在公司里一些项目开发前,后端接口没那么快给到前端时,前端可以先跟后端约定好各个接口的请求路径、请求参数以及返回数据格式,先整理出一份接口文档,这样前端可以通过mockjs参考接口文档,自己先模拟数据,写业务代码,等待后端准备好,再用后端真实的接口数据替换自己写模拟数据,实现前后端同时开发。原创 2023-02-23 15:11:27 · 5142 阅读 · 0 评论 -
关于react里使用Ant Design Charts统计图组件的多次渲染bug的解决方法
在react项目里使用 Ant Design Charts 的统计图组件时,在同一个页面,每次在其他隔离组件里修改useState里不属于统计图组件的数据时,都会导致统计图组件重新渲染,这时候可以使用useMemo来解决这个多次渲染的问题,缓存统计图的渲染,仅当 值发生改变才会重新渲染 。原来不加useMemo的话,每次点击一次 按钮触发changeDate都会导致Line组件重新渲染,现在加上useMemo之后,只有dayCountList变化的时候,才会重新渲染Line组件。原创 2022-06-01 11:06:26 · 2527 阅读 · 1 评论 -
react里useEffect、useMemo的区别
useEffectEffect Hook可以让你在函数组件中执行副作用操作,这里提到副作用,什么是副作用呢,就是除了状态相关的逻辑,比如网络请求,监听事件,查找domuseEffect类似于class组件中的生命周期函数,useEffect可以代替class组件中的三个生命周期,分别是:componentDidMount 组件渲染执行函数、componentDidUpdate 组件更新执行的函数、componentWillUnmount 组件销毁执行时函数const [c..原创 2022-05-27 14:52:28 · 2390 阅读 · 0 评论 -
react-router 4.x 和 5.x 获取当前的路由地址的区别
一、react-router 4.x先使用withRouter对组件进行装饰然后就可以使用this.props.location.pathname获取到了使用@withRouter语法不支持的话使用export default withRouter(App)import React from 'react';import { withRouter } from 'react-router-dom';@withRouterexport default class App extends原创 2022-05-17 15:37:09 · 836 阅读 · 0 评论 -
REACT实战项目从0到1搭建(仅供参考)
按照。原创 2021-12-06 14:59:48 · 25567 阅读 · 2 评论 -
REACT —— 包含其他组件的容器写法
import React from 'react';import { Card } from "antd";export default function Panel(props) { return ( <Card bordered={false}>{props.children}</Card> )}return ( <Pane...原创 2019-11-01 11:21:19 · 777 阅读 · 0 评论